Output eafffce8f75f88ecce5edabdbe10fb8ba222bbbc2a8f4a63a86e17656ffab70c:8

value
28218976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a256694dddecbc510a7094be32472cea287ae5d OP_EQUAL
address
3CpsAbQ5q5aYSpsesjyWSvnwFLPLW6Vwr2
transaction
eafffce8f75f88ecce5edabdbe10fb8ba222bbbc2a8f4a63a86e17656ffab70c
confirmations
307496
spent
true